# Changelog

All notable changes to `@ktbatterham/external-posture-core` will be documented in this file.

The format is based on Keep a Changelog and this package follows Semantic Versioning once published.

## [0.11.2] - 2026-05-24

### Changed
- Replaced Cheerio with `node-html-parser` for passive HTML page analysis, reducing the core package dependency tree while preserving title, metadata, form, script, stylesheet, link, and SRI extraction behavior.

## [0.11.0] - 2026-05-20

### Added
- Added redirect-chain analysis from the existing fetch flow, including mixed HTTP hops, long chains, and cross-domain final destination flags.
- Added aggregate cookie attribute analysis for `Secure`, `HttpOnly`, `SameSite`, session-cookie, `__Host-`, and `__Secure-` signals.
- Added DKIM common-selector discovery, deeper SPF mechanism analysis, and an email deliverability composite score.
- Added RFC 9116-oriented `security.txt` validation with valid, expired, incomplete, and missing states.
- Added Subresource Integrity coverage scoring for externally hosted scripts and stylesheets.
- Added passive framework/version leakage signals for common frontend frameworks and CMS markers found in fetched HTML.
- Added protocol and WAF summary fields to passive infrastructure analysis using response headers such as `Alt-Svc`, `cf-ray`, `x-iinfo`, and related edge signatures.

## [0.10.0] - 2026-05-19

### Added
- Added TLS-RPT DNS record detection to domain security analysis. Reports `_smtp._tls` records, flags missing TLS-RPT when MTA-STS is present, and exposes `tlsRpt` on the public `DomainSecurityInfo` type.
- Added BIMI DNS record detection (`default._bimi`) to domain security analysis, including detection of the BIMI `v=BIMI1` indicator and `bimi` on the public `DomainSecurityInfo` type.
- Added infrastructure provider detection for Bunny.net (CDN), Cloudflare Pages, Railway, Render, Fly.io, Hostinger, OVHcloud, and Hetzner.
- Added analytics and session-replay vendor detection for Plausible, Matomo, Segment, Mixpanel, Amplitude, Heap, Microsoft Clarity, LogRocket, Pendo, New Relic Browser, and Datadog RUM.
- Promoted analytics/telemetry and session-replay/experience-analytics to explicit third-party risk categories in HTML passive analysis.

## [0.8.1] - 2026-05-07

### Changed
- Refined posture scoring so hosted-platform app URLs take a softer domain-trust penalty when the target is clearly a demo or PaaS-hosted surface rather than an owned apex domain.
- Recalibrated `AI & Automation` posture scoring so absent visible AI surface is treated as low exposure rather than perfect assurance.
- Improved surface-enrichment handling for SPA frontend fallbacks so successful responses on paths like `/.git/HEAD` or `/.env` are no longer misreported as exposed sensitive files when they clearly return the standard app shell.
- Simplified and modularized the core scan pipeline internals so scoring, enrichment, and summary assembly are easier to evolve without changing the public API.
- Expanded deterministic coverage for scoring calibration and frontend-fallback exposure detection.

## [0.7.0] - 2026-04-25

### Added
- Added the short `epi` CLI binary alias alongside `external-posture-insight`.
- Added lightweight interactive multi-target CLI progress on stderr while keeping stdout report output pipe-friendly.
- Added structured SPF and DMARC policy evaluation to `DomainSecurityInfo`, including SPF all-mechanism strength, DNS lookup-mechanism count, DMARC enforcement policy, rollout percentage, and reporting presence.
- Added `analyzeInfrastructure()` for passive cloud/CDN/edge/hosting inference from DNS, reverse DNS, headers, and detected technology evidence.
- Added `InfrastructureInfo` and related provider signal types to the public result model.
- Added deterministic core test coverage for infrastructure provider inference.
- Added quiet scan mode via `analyzeUrl(target, { scanMode: "quiet" })` and CLI `--quiet`.

### Changed
- Treat HTTP 5xx target responses as limited availability reads and cap their posture grade below `C` so unavailable pages do not look like normal mixed posture results.
- Recalibrated `analyzeUrl()` scoring around weighted posture areas so the overall grade reflects domain/trust, exposure, API, third-party, and AI posture alongside core hardening controls.
- Added bounded concurrency for CT host sampling, OSV vulnerability detail lookups, and related-page crawl checks.
- Lazy-loaded Cheerio inside HTML analysis so importing the package is fast for CLI/help and workflows that do not parse page HTML.
- Clarified README safety wording, CLI quick-start examples, and package usage boundaries for public launch.
